Welcome to the Cobaltine admin dashboard team. Dark mode is token-driven: never hardcode hex values, always use the semantic palette in the theme package. Components must pass both contrast checks in CI. Toggle state lives in user preferences, not local storage. Legacy pages under /reports are exempt until Q3. The complete theming guide, with token tables and examples, lives here.

dashboard of kafog-yagap = https://confluence.lumiclabs.internal/browse/display/display/pages

Subject: Launch Plan — Meridex 4

All, this confirms the launch plan for Meridex 4 agreed at yesterday's steering meeting. General availability is set for the first week of October, with a soft launch to the Ashgrove pilot customers two weeks earlier. Heads of department should finalise resourcing plans by the 15th: support needs two additional staff trained, and operations must confirm fulfilment capacity. Pricing and positioning documents follow by Friday. The launch date was chosen for a specific reason.

management briefing: Only 33 of the 205 pilot accounts renewed Kasath, so a churn review is set for October 17. Weniusek Logistics is in early talks to buy Holethax Freight for about $345.6 million.

## Further reading

The Fernwhistle crash-report pipeline ingests symbolicated traces from the Oatley mobile client, deduplicates them in Cragstone, and files issues automatically. Reviewers should understand the sampling rules before approving changes to ingestion code, since over-reporting has cost us quota twice. Architecture diagrams and sampling configuration live on the internal page below.

operations page: https://grafana.zemvarworks.corp/pages/view/dash/fc7bb3490edf

**Q: How do I check why CastTally rejected a podcast feed?** The validator runs every submitted feed through three stages: XML well-formedness, namespace checks, and enclosure reachability. Each stage writes a verdict record, so never assume a rejection means malformed XML — enclosure timeouts are the most common cause. As a contractor you will mostly triage stage-three failures. The full list of error codes, with remediation guidance for each, lives on this internal page.

wiki page, kahog-hahig: https://vault.zemvargrid.internal/display/deploy/repo/settings/merge_requests/job/settings/6f3b933774dbc5320a4daa18